Node | Node.js 版本升级

目录

Step1:下载

Step2:安装

Step3:换源


发现其他博客说的 n 模块不太行,所以老老实实地手动安装

Step1:下载

Node 中文官网:https://nodejs.cn/download

点击后,将会下载得到一个 .msi 文件。

Step2:安装

单击刚才下载得到的 .msi 文件即可,如下图所示:

如果在你单击之后,Windows 总是试图打开恶心的 Microsoft Store,那么可以右键点击 .msi 文件,选择 "属性",然后勾选 "解除锁定" 即可,如下图所示:

安装指导出现后,一路 "Next" 即可,它会默认选择你之前的 Node.js 安装路径:

如果你实在是不放心,那么可以参考博客:Node.js 安装及环境配置

Step3:换源

升级以后,以前的镜像设置貌似无了,如果还在那么当我没说

1、查看 npm 镜像设置

bash 复制代码
npm config get registry

2、将 npm 设置为淘宝镜像

bash 复制代码
npm config set registry https://registry.npmmirror.com

3、再次查看 npm 镜像设置

bash 复制代码
npm config get registry

参考博客:npm ERR! code ETIMEDOUT


失败的尝试

参考博客:node npm 升级

但是发生报错,报错信息如下:

bash 复制代码
Unsupported platform for n@9.2.1: 
wanted {os:!win32,arch:any} (current: {os:win32,arch:x64})
相关推荐
然我几秒前
面试官:这道 Promise 输出题你都错?别再踩 pending 和状态凝固的坑了!(附超全解析)
前端·javascript·面试
bug_kada2 分钟前
让你彻底明白什么是闭包(附常见坑点)
前端·javascript
吴楷鹏3 分钟前
TypeScript 为什么要增加一个 satisfies?
前端·typescript
光影少年3 分钟前
js异步解决方案以及实现原理
前端·javascript·掘金·金石计划
阿隆_趣编程11 分钟前
为了方便相亲,我用AI写了一款小程序
前端·javascript·微信小程序
EndingCoder23 分钟前
Electron 跨平台兼容性:处理 OS 差异
前端·javascript·electron·前端框架·node.js·chrome devtools
秋田君38 分钟前
Vue3+Node.js 实现大文件上传:断点续传、秒传、分片上传完整教程(含源码)
前端
爱隐身的官人39 分钟前
ctfshow - web - nodejs
前端·nodejs·ctf
zhong liu bin39 分钟前
Vue框架技术详解——项目驱动概念理解【前端】【Vue】
前端·javascript·vue.js·vscode·vue